🍫 Ding Dong Cake – A Decadent Chocolate Dream
📜 Introduction
The Ding Dong Cake is a rich, layered dessert inspired by Hostess’s famous Ding Dong snack cakes—small chocolate cakes with a
creamy filling and a fudgy chocolate glaze. This homemade version transforms the snack into an indulgent layered cake, perfect for birthdays, potlucks, or any day you’re craving chocolate comfort.
🕰️ A Little History
Ding Dongs were first introduced by Hostess in 1967 and quickly became a staple in lunchboxes across America. Their signature combination—moist chocolate cake, sweet creamy filling, and chocolate coating—made them a nostalgic favorite. Home bakers eventually created this layer cake version to satisfy those who wanted more than just a bite!
🧾 Ingredients
For the Chocolate Cake:
- 1 box of chocolate cake mix (any brand)
- Ingredients as per box instructions (usually 3 eggs, 1/2 cup oil, and 1 1/4 cup water)
For the Cream Filling:
- 1 package (8 oz)
- cream cheese, softened
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 1 cup heavy whipping cream
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
For the Chocolate Ganache:
- 1 1/2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 tbsp butter (optional, for glossiness)
